Wiper upgrade??

I'm looking for something better for my 57, I was told that the 911 system was a canidate but thier controls are on "the stalk". I would like more a dash control system like original setup. Any ideas?? Thanks JR

Good question. I'm suprised no one makes an upgrade. I don't think they were ever fast. The only worse wipers were on the Rambler and ran on the vacuum. When you accellerated the wipers pretty much stopped, and when you let off the gas and downshifted they practically flew off the car.
